Ireland’s population are the most educated in the world — with 52.4% (1.8million) of the population aged between 25-64 having a bachelor’s degree or higher.
While, of course, the whole numbers of people with bachelors degrees may be higher in countries with a higher number of people, percentage wise Ireland is the most educated; beating out countries such as Switzerland (46%), Singapore (45%), Belgium (44.1%) and the UK (43.6%) who round out the top five.
